M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- We are now just over one week away from the 35th Annual Vince Lombardi Award of Excellence Dinner, and this year, the Milwaukee Brewers will be honored.
Our Amanda Porterfield and Natalie Shepherd will be the emcees this year.
Here to talk more about the event is Ann Marie Moss, the executive director of the Vince Lombardi Cancer Foundation.
